- 200 MOTELS, 1971, MGM Repertory, 98 min. Dir. Tony Palmer & Frank Zappa. Frank Zappa was a mad scientist constantly pushing the boundaries of music, film, and video. 200 MOTELS is no exception; Zappa combined The Royal Philharmonic Orchestra with The Mothers of Invention and filmed the bulk of the soundtrack live. Zappa's favorite topics -- groupies, mundane Americana, and inside jokes - are the themes of this film. With Theodore Bikel, Keith Moon, and Ringo Starr as Frank Zappa.
BABY SNAKES, 1979, Intercontinental Absurdities, 164 min. Dir. Frank Zappa. In 1977, Frank Zappa gave a major concert in New York that gave full rein to the astonishing range of his talents. Zappa filmed the concert and spent the next two years editing, polishing and adding sequences to the film including ground-breaking claymation.
